Let’s take a closer look at the four major players that influence how you feel.
- Cortisol: Known as the stress hormone, cortisol helps your body respond to stress and regulate metabolism. Chronic stress can cause cortisol levels to stay elevated, leading to anxiety, sleep disturbances, and weight gain—all of which drain your energy and make you feel out of sync.
- Estrogen: This primary female hormone regulates your menstrual cycle, supports bone density, and keeps skin elastic. As estrogen levels decline during menopause, you may experience hot flashes, night sweats, and vaginal dryness, all of which can affect your self-confidence and comfort.
- Progesterone: Often called the “peacekeeper hormone,” progesterone helps balance estrogen. Low progesterone can result in anxiety, irregular cycles, and poor sleep quality, leaving you feeling emotionally fragile and perpetually tired.
- Testosterone: Although often thought of as a male hormone, women need testosterone to maintain muscle mass, energy, and libido. Declining levels can lead to fatigue, reduced strength, and decreased sexual desire, which can affect both your body image and intimate relationships.
Signs You Might Have a Hormone Imbalance
Hormone imbalances don’t happen overnight. Over time, you may notice subtle changes that grow more pronounced, making you feel like a shadow of your former self. Here are common signs to look out for:
- Fatigue and low energy
- Mood swings, anxiety, or depression
- Unexplained weight gain, especially around the midsection
- Difficulty sleeping or frequent waking
- Hot flashes and night sweats
- Reduced libido or sexual discomfort

Lifestyle Tips to Support Hormone Balance
In addition to hormone restoration, these lifestyle changes can help optimize your hormonal health:
- Prioritize Sleep: Aim for 7-9 hours of quality sleep per night. Create a calming bedtime routine, get a pair of cute blue-light blocking glasses and wear them in the evening, limit screen time before bed, and practice box breathing to prepare your nervous system for sleep.
- Manage Stress: Incorporate stress-relief practices like yoga, meditation, or deep-breathing exercises to keep cortisol levels in check.
- Eat Hormone-Friendly Foods: Focus on whole, nutrient-dense foods. Healthy fats (like avocados and olive oil), lean proteins (preferably organic and grass fed) , and fiber-rich vegetables can help regulate hormones.
- Exercise Regularly: Strength training, in particular, can support healthy testosterone levels and improve metabolism.
